소스 검색

Исправил моргалку.

Vladimir N. Shilov 8 년 전
부모
커밋
65cd40c62c
1개의 변경된 파일13개의 추가작업 그리고 13개의 파일을 삭제
  1. 13 13
      src/main.c

+ 13 - 13
src/main.c

@@ -397,7 +397,7 @@ static void showValue(uint32_t val, uint8_t pos) {
 }
 
 /**
-  * и как "морагать" только одной строкой?
+  * fill line by blank symbol
   */
 void blankLine(uint8_t pos) {
   static uint8_t i;
@@ -652,31 +652,31 @@ static void displayMode(mode_led_t * disp, event_t event, uint8_t pos) {
     switch (*disp) {
     case displayAH:
       if (pos == 0) {
-        RTOS_SetTask(blankTopLine, 0, 250);
-        RTOS_SetTask(showTopLineAH, 250, 250);
+        RTOS_SetTask(blankTopLine, 0, 500);
+        RTOS_SetTask(showTopLineAH, 250, 500);
       } else {
-        RTOS_SetTask(blankBotLine, 0, 250);
-        RTOS_SetTask(showBotLineAH, 250, 250);
+        RTOS_SetTask(blankBotLine, 0, 500);
+        RTOS_SetTask(showBotLineAH, 250, 500);
       }
       showLabelAH(pos);
       break;
     case displayWH:
       if (pos == 0) {
-        RTOS_SetTask(blankTopLine, 0, 250);
-        RTOS_SetTask(showTopLineWH, 250, 250);
+        RTOS_SetTask(blankTopLine, 0, 500);
+        RTOS_SetTask(showTopLineWH, 250, 500);
       } else {
-        RTOS_SetTask(blankBotLine, 0, 250);
-        RTOS_SetTask(showBotLineWH, 250, 250);
+        RTOS_SetTask(blankBotLine, 0, 500);
+        RTOS_SetTask(showBotLineWH, 250, 500);
       }
       showLabelWH(pos);
       break;
     case displayT:
       if (pos == 0) {
-        RTOS_SetTask(blankTopLine, 0, 250);
-        RTOS_SetTask(showTopLineT, 250, 250);
+        RTOS_SetTask(blankTopLine, 0, 500);
+        RTOS_SetTask(showTopLineT, 250, 500);
       } else {
-        RTOS_SetTask(blankBotLine, 0, 250);
-        RTOS_SetTask(showBotLineT, 250, 250);
+        RTOS_SetTask(blankBotLine, 0, 500);
+        RTOS_SetTask(showBotLineT, 250, 500);
       }
       showLabelT(pos);
       break;